Bitech Technologies Receives Initial Purchase Order for its Innovative Energy-Saving VPP Solution to Enter the Building Energy Management System (BEMS) Market

Newport Beach, CA, Jan. 05, 2024 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— Bitech Technologies Corporation [OTCQB:BTTC], (“the Company” or “Bitech”) a global technology solution provider dedicated to green energy solutions, is pleased to announce the launch of its previously announced initiative to enter into the Building Energy Management System (BEMS) business. In a strategic advancement to further enhance its technology offerings, the Company has developed innovative technology solutions specifically designed for MDU (Multi Dwelling Unit) buildings. The Company has received an initial purchase order constituting a BEMS master contract of Virtual Power Plant (VPP) Program designed to save electricity for approximately 4,000 MDU units from a strategic customer who is working with PJM, a Regional Transmission Organization (RTO) that coordinates the movement of wholesale electricity in the District of Columbia in the U.S. and all or parts of 13 states including Delaware, Illinois, Indiana, Kentucky, Maryland, Michigan, New Jersey, North Carolina, Ohio, Pennsylvania, Tennessee, Virginia, West Virginia.
